
Football specialist Franco Kamotschi expressed his opinion on the activities of Serbian specialist Deyan Stankovich, who is currently the head coach of the Spartak team in the capital. This was reported by Euro-football.ru.
Kamotschi emphasized that the decision to keep or replace Stankovich is the responsibility of the Spartak management. He also mentioned that it would be appropriate to give the team time to rectify the situation.
According to him, the Spartak team has not performed poorly in the past. However, there is never peace in this club.
Earlier, media reports suggested that the Serbian specialist might be dismissed by the end of August. After the first three rounds of the Russian championship, the Spartak team has accumulated four points and is currently in eleventh place in the standings.
In the next round, the red-and-white team will face Russia's Lokomotiv team at the RJD Arena.
